Khemmis combines the soul of Black Sabbath, the soaring harmonies of Thin Lizzy and Iron Maiden, and the visceral weight of contemporary sludge and doom metal.
No regurgitation. No gimmicks. No trends.
In July 2015, the band released Absolution, a six track, forty-minute journey through transcendent melodies and pure auditory annihilation. Recorded with Dave Otero (Cobalt, Primitive Man) and Shane Howard at Flatline Audio, the album earned praise from listeners and critics alike. Decibel Magazine named it the #9 metal album of 2015, while Pitchfork named it their #5 release of the year. It earned accolades from NPR, Apple Music, Invisible Oranges, Noisey, and No Clean Singing, among others.

The lyrics to Khemmis's song A Conversation with Death talk about pleading with Death to spare the singer's life for another year. The opening lyrics, "O' Death, O' Death, won't you spare me over 'til another year?" set the tone for the rest of the song. The singer then starts to describe a feeling of being held by "icy hands" and asks Death what is happening to them.
Death responds, introducing themselves as the ultimate decider of who goes to Heaven or Hell. The song then takes a darker turn, with Death stating that it is too late for the singer and that their soul is doomed to hell. The singer is warned to heed Death's warning, as their soul will scream in Hell as long as God is in Heaven.
Overall, the song is a conversation between the singer and Death, with the singer pleading for their life and Death being the bearer of bad news. The lyrics are haunting and have a sense of inevitability, with Death ultimately having the final say.
